The AMD Ryzen 3 5300U is based on the Lucienne architecture and is manufactured using the 7 nm process.

It provides four cores and eight threads. With a Level 3 cache of 4 MB and a memory bandwidth of 51 GB/s, it is intended for simple office work. The integrated AMD Radeon RX Vega 6 (Renoir) graphics unit handles the visual representation, with performance sufficient for simple games. In benchmarks, the computing power is significantly below that of the comparison model, as the differences exceed 10 percent.

The AMD Ryzen 3 5300U is mostly found in inexpensive systems, making it a solid choice for users with a limited budget. The thermal design power is optimized for mobile requirements to ensure a good balance between heat generation and runtime. The Apple M1 uses a specialized architecture and is produced in an advanced 5 nm process.

The system has eight cores, divided into performance and efficiency cores, complemented by a Level 2 cache of 16 MB. The analysis of computing power shows that the Apple M1 achieves a significantly higher speed than the AMD Ryzen 3 5300U in both single-core and multi-core tasks.

The integrated Apple M1 (8 Core) graphics unit enables smoother editing of media content. Thanks to the high energy efficiency, heat generation is minimal, which positively influences battery life. Although the purchase is more expensive, the Apple M1 offers superior overall efficiency.

The memory bandwidth of 68 GB/s ensures fast data processing and the design significantly reduces energy requirements.
